I am trying to upgrade a brand new Cisco 7962G from SCCP42.9-3-1-SR1-1S to SIP 8.5.3 or 8.5.4.
I am not using UCM and instead using TFTP server.
In the past (approx. 12 months back) I was able to upgrade the 7962G phones to SIP 8.5.3 but the new phones complain with an error "Load rejected HC". I tried to upgrade it to a higher version 9-3-1SR3-1 but the proxy ports are showing null values and not able to register with my SIP registrar (3rd party non-Cisco).
Is there any change on the new 7962G compared to the previous ones available a year back?

Yes, there has been a hardware change on some devices which forces the use of later versions of firmware.

Check if your current hardware falls under this category
Phone | Hardware Version |
---|---|
Cisco Unified IP Phone 7942G | 15.0 and higher |
Cisco Unified IP Phone 7962G | 15.0 and higher |
Cisco Unified IP Phone 7945G | 13.0 and higher |
Cisco Unified IP Phone 7965G | 13.0 and higher |
Cisco Unified IP Phone 7975G | 12.0 and higher |
